Bug description:
$ mail
The program 'mail' is currently not installed. You can install it by typing:
sudo apt-get install mailutils
IMHO, in this case it should give alternatives or just select the
"most supported" package ('bsd-mailx' from 'main' instead of
'mailutils' from 'universe').
